Humanistic therapy, also known as the humanistic approach, is an umbrella term that covers several types of therapy, including person-centred therapy, Gestalt, existential therapy, solution-focused therapy and transactional analysis. The humanistic approach is about free will, self-discovery and achieving your full potential ...
